She joined the BBC in 1999 as a producer, transitioning to an on-air role and becoming one of the network's chief presenters for its global and UK audiences. Her experience includes anchoring major live events and hosting programs like Impact and BBC News Now . In 2018, she briefly crossed into popular culture with a cameo appearance as a news anchor in the Marvel blockbuster film Black Panther .

: She began as a producer for the BBC in 1999 after working as a reporter for TVNZ in her native New Zealand.
In contrast to the chaotic nature of world news, Lucy Hockings’ personal life is marked by stability. She is married to Jason Breckenridge, a Canadian filmmaker, and they reside in Hackney, East London, with their two children.
